Co-workers' gift - taxable income?

Sometimes there is some kind of matching by the employer. You can

> almost never receive a non-taxable "gift" from your employer. In this > case there was no matching, though happily it has triggered the > company to set up a fund for such circumstances, funded by the > company, but administered by a committee of employees. I am pretty > sure the payments from this fund will in fact be taxable income.

I have just received notification from the employer (billion dollar company, tens of thousands of employees) that the disbursements from this fund are not taxable income and are in fact treated as a gift for tax purposes.

Basically the company has set up a 501c(3) organization, administered by employees, to collect contributions from the company and the employees, and to evaluate requests for emergency assistance from the fund. Only employees are elegible to receive payments from the fund.
